RULING ON PLAINTIFF'S MOTION TO REMAND [DOC. # 12]

ARTERTON, District Judge.

Plaintiff, Royal Insurance Company brings suit against the defendant, Bradley R. Jones ("Defendant"), individually and doing business as the B.R. Jones Roofing Company, for property damages and losses sustained by one of Royal Insurance Company's policy holders as a result of a roof installed by Defendant.
